June Weather in Pushkar, India

Last updated: August 21, 2025

In June, Pushkar experiences a striking maximum temperature of 46°C (115°F), with an average hovering around 33°C (92°F). Evenings provide a welcome respite with minimum temperatures of 24°C (75°F). This month is characterized by a modest precipitation total of 57 mm (2.2 in), spread over 5 days, enriching the landscape during the transition to the rainy season. With humidity levels at a relatively low 24%, June presents a fascinating climate, balancing intense heat with occasional refreshing rain.

June Precipitation in Pushkar

June marks a significant shift in precipitation in Pushkar, India, with rainfall dramatically increasing to 57 mm (2.2 in) spread over five days. This surge follows a relatively dry start to the year, where the preceding months saw minimal rain, accumulating only 37 mm by May. The onset of the monsoon season heralds a marked intensification of rainfall in the months ahead, particularly in July and August, when Pushkar receives a staggering 131 mm (5.2 in) and 168 mm (6.6 in) respectively. This transition not only enriches the landscape but also supports local agriculture, making June a pivotal month in the region's climatic rhythm.

June Humidity in Pushkar

June in Pushkar, India, marks a noticeable shift in humidity as the monsoon season approaches, with levels rising to 24%. This increase contrasts sharply with the drier months preceding it, where humidity plummeted to a low of just 13% in April. The trend is indicative of the region's climate, transitioning from the relatively arid conditions of early summer to the much more humid atmosphere that characterizes July and August, which see levels soar to 60% and 86%, respectively. As the year progresses, humidity remains elevated from June onwards, underscoring the onset of the monsoon and the transformative effect it has on Pushkar's weather.

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
